The Head bolts are located below the cams, so you have to take the cams out to get to the bolts. The torque specs for the head bolts in sequence is 20, 40, then end at 63ft lbs. This is how the PCM knows if oil pressure was applied to the VTEC system. When this system fails to operate properly the ECM may set a code.
